Global Outage Hits Meta Platforms: Facebook, Instagram, Messenger, and Threads Facing Widespread Login Issues

Washington:Users across the globe are grappling with login issues on Meta’s popular platforms, including Facebook, Instagram, Messenger, and Threads, as a widespread outage cripples services. The disruption has affected hundreds of thousands of users, with reports pouring in from various countries.

Internet traffic observer Down Detector has highlighted significant outages on multiple Meta platforms, indicating a potential global impact. Netblocks, a London-based internet monitoring firm, reported on Tuesday that the four affected Meta platforms were experiencing outages related to login sessions across multiple countries. However, they noted that there was no evidence of country-level internet disruptions or filtering typically imposed by governments.

According to Downdetector.com, both Facebook and Instagram have experienced substantial disruptions, with over 300,000 reports for Facebook and about 40,000 reports for Instagram as of 10:00 am ET. The outage has led to an array of issues for users, including sudden logouts and difficulties accessing the platforms.

Meta Platforms-owned Facebook and Instagram were among the most severely impacted, with Meta spokesperson Andy Stone acknowledging the problem in a social media post. Stone stated, “We’re aware people are having trouble accessing our services. We are working on this now.”

Meta’s status dashboard revealed that the application programming interface (API) for WhatsApp Business, also owned by Meta Platforms, was facing issues. Downdetector reported around 200 outages for WhatsApp, a widely used messaging platform.

The outage quickly became a trending topic on X, previously known as Twitter, with numerous users sharing their experiences of being abruptly logged out of Meta-owned social media platforms.

As users anxiously await a resolution, Meta has yet to provide a timeline for the restoration of its services. The company is facing a barrage of complaints and concerns from users who rely on these platforms for communication, social networking, and business purposes. The incident highlights the widespread impact that outages on major social media platforms can have on global internet users and the importance of swift resolution in an increasingly connected world.
